Understanding iOS Enterprise Certificates
Before we get started, let's clarify what an iOS Enterprise Certificate is and why it's important.
An iOS Enterprise Certificate allows organizations to distribute proprietary iOS apps internally, bypassing the standard App Store review process. This is particularly useful for companies that have custom apps designed for internal use, such as productivity tools, communication platforms, or specialized applications tailored to their operations. Unlike apps distributed through the App Store, enterprise apps are not subject to Apple's public review guidelines, offering more flexibility in terms of features and functionality.
The primary advantage of using an Enterprise Certificate is the ability to deploy apps directly to employees' devices. This simplifies the distribution process, giving organizations greater control over who can access and use the apps. It also enables rapid updates and iterations without the delays associated with App Store reviews. However, it's crucial to manage these certificates responsibly, as misuse can lead to security vulnerabilities and potential revocation by Apple.
To obtain an Enterprise Certificate, your organization must enroll in the Apple Developer Enterprise Program. This program requires a thorough verification process to ensure that only legitimate organizations can distribute apps in this manner. Once enrolled, you gain access to the necessary tools and resources for creating and managing your certificates.
Using an Enterprise Certificate comes with significant responsibilities. You must ensure that your apps comply with Apple's guidelines for enterprise app distribution, which include protecting user data and maintaining the security of the app. Regular monitoring and updates are necessary to address any potential issues and keep the app functioning correctly. Proper management of the certificate itself is also vital, including securely storing the private key and renewing the certificate before it expires to avoid disruptions in app usage.

Step 1: Access Your Apple Developer Enterprise Account
First, open your web browser and navigate to the Apple Developer website (developer.apple.com). Log in to your account using your Apple ID associated with the Apple Developer Enterprise Program. Ensure you have the necessary administrative privileges to manage certificates.
Step 2: Navigate to Certificates, Identifiers & Profiles
Once you're logged in, find the “Certificates, Identifiers & Profiles” section. This is usually located in the main dashboard or under the “Account” tab. Click on this section to proceed. This area is the central hub for managing all your certificates, app IDs, and provisioning profiles.

Step 4: Create a New Certificate in Your Developer Account
Go back to the “Certificates, Identifiers & Profiles” section on the Apple Developer website. On the left sidebar, under “Certificates,” click the + button to add a new certificate. You will be presented with several certificate options. Choose the “In-House and Ad Hoc” option under the “Production” category. This is the correct type for enterprise distribution.
Click Continue to proceed.
Step 5: Upload Your CSR File
On the next page, you’ll be prompted to upload the CSR file you created in Step 3. Click the “Choose File” button and select the CSR file from your computer. Once the file is selected, click Continue.
Step 6: Download Your Certificate
After uploading the CSR file, Apple will generate your Enterprise Certificate. Click the Download button to download the certificate file (a .cer file) to your computer. This certificate is now ready to be used for signing your iOS apps for enterprise distribution.
Step 7: Install the Certificate
Double-click the downloaded .cer file. This will open Keychain Access on your Mac and install the certificate into your keychain. Ensure that the certificate is installed in the “login” keychain. If prompted, enter your password to allow Keychain Access to add the certificate.
Step 8: Verify the Certificate
In Keychain Access, find the certificate you just installed. It should be listed under “My Certificates.” Verify that the certificate is valid and that it is associated with your Apple Developer Enterprise Program account.
Managing Your Enterprise Certificate
Once you have created and installed your Enterprise Certificate, it’s crucial to manage it properly to avoid any disruptions in your app distribution process. Here are some key aspects to consider:
Secure Storage
Always store your certificate and its associated private key securely. The private key is essential for signing your apps, and if it falls into the wrong hands, it could be used to distribute malicious software under your organization's name. Consider using a hardware security module (HSM) or a secure enclave to store the private key.
Renewal
Enterprise Certificates are valid for a limited time (usually three years). Make sure to renew your certificate before it expires to avoid any interruption in your app distribution. Apple will typically send you reminders before the expiration date, but it’s a good practice to set up your own reminders as well. To renew the certificate, follow the same steps as creating a new certificate, starting with generating a new CSR.
Revocation
If your certificate is compromised or if an employee with access to the certificate leaves your organization, you should revoke the certificate immediately. Revoking the certificate will prevent it from being used to sign new apps or updates. To revoke a certificate, go to the “Certificates, Identifiers & Profiles” section on the Apple Developer website, select the certificate, and click the “Revoke” button.

Distributing Your Enterprise App
With your Enterprise Certificate in place, you can now distribute your in-house apps to your employees. Here’s how:
Create an IPA File
First, you need to create an IPA (iOS App Package) file of your app. This is the file format used to distribute iOS apps. You can create an IPA file using Xcode by archiving your project and then exporting it for enterprise distribution. Make sure to sign the IPA file with your Enterprise Certificate during the export process.
Create a Manifest File
To allow users to install the app over the air (OTA), you need to create a manifest file (a .plist file). This file contains metadata about your app, such as its name, bundle identifier, and the URL of the IPA file. Here’s an example of a manifest file:
<?xml version="1.0" encoding="UTF-8"?>
<!DOCTYPE plist PUBLIC "-//Apple//DTD PLIST 1.0//EN" "http://www.apple.com/DTDs/PropertyList-1.0.dtd">
<plist version="1.0">
<dict>
<key>items</key>
<array>
<dict>
<key>assets</key>
<array>
<dict>
<key>kind</key>
<string>software-package</string>
<key>url</key>
<string>https://yourserver.com/yourapp.ipa</string>
</dict>
</array>
<key>metadata</key>
<dict>
<key>bundle-identifier</key>
<string>com.yourcompany.yourapp</string>
<key>bundle-version</key>
<string>1.0</string>
<key>kind</key>
<string>software</string>
<key>title</key>
<string>Your App Name</string>
</dict>
</dict>
</array>
</dict>
</plist>
Replace https://yourserver.com/yourapp.ipa with the actual URL of your IPA file, com.yourcompany.yourapp with your app's bundle identifier, and Your App Name with your app's name.
Host the IPA and Manifest Files
You need to host the IPA and manifest files on a web server that your employees can access. Ensure that the server is secure and that the files are accessible via HTTPS.
Create an Installation Link
Create an installation link that users can click to install the app. The link should use the itms-services protocol and point to the manifest file. Here’s an example:
itms-services://?action=download-manifest&url=https://yourserver.com/manifest.plist
Replace https://yourserver.com/manifest.plist with the actual URL of your manifest file.
Distribute the Link
Distribute the installation link to your employees via email, a company portal, or any other internal communication channel. When users click the link on their iOS devices, they will be prompted to install the app.
Troubleshooting Common Issues
Certificate Issues
- Invalid Certificate: Ensure that the certificate is valid and properly installed in your keychain. Check the expiration date and make sure it is not revoked.
- Code Signing Errors: Verify that you are using the correct code signing identity and that your Xcode project is configured to use the Enterprise Certificate.
Installation Issues
- Cannot Connect to [Server]: Make sure that the IPA and manifest files are hosted on a server that is accessible to your users. Check the server logs for any errors.
- Cannot Verify App: This error typically occurs when the device does not trust the Enterprise Certificate. Users may need to manually trust the certificate in Settings > General > Device Management.
